Welcome to L’Hermitage
L’Hermitage Care Centre, which is based in St Peter, on the island of Jersey, not far from the airport, with attractive views over open fields, this purpose-built community offers great amenities, engaging daily activities, and spaces to unwind or entertain visiting family or friends. Offering residential and nursing care, it is part of the same care complex as Beaumont Villa which offers dementia care.
The home is a short walk from the beach, local cafes and shops. A favourite trip that has and continues to be enjoyed by all residents is Wet Wheels, this is a water-based trip that residents who have owned their own boats really enjoy and it supports reminiscence work.

Meet the Manager
Ronan is our Home Manager at Beaumont Villa, here’s a little bit more about himself and the home in his own words:
“I have 40 years of experience in a variety of fields, from paediatrics at Great Ormond Street Hospital to overseas work in Palestine, South Africa, and Thailand. For 20 years of my experience, I have worked in Care Home facilities with an emphasis on promoting excellence, adopting a more personalised and holistic approach.
I work in my residents’ home; they have chosen to live here and it is a privilege for me to be a part of their life and contribute to their overall wellbeing. I hope I make a positive change that the residents can relate to, even the smallest gesture is important. Seeing our residents and my team laughing and smiling brings me a lot of joy!
I believe in a kind and calm approach, as it is essential to imbue a sense of tranquility. It resonates with all who live and visit Beaumont Villa and L’Hermitage, and this translates to improved relationships with all who visit the community.”
